UPE-500 complex for determining welding and technological characteristics of coated electrodes

Abstract
The article presents the methodology of quantitative evaluation of welding-technological characteristics of coated electrodes using the UPE-500 complex, which provides a high stability of the control welding process in all spatial positions in the automatic mode. The complex is equipped with the measuring system PicoScope 4444 with the software PicoScope 6 which fix and statistically process high reliability parameters of welding process stability that provides online-control of quality of manufacturing industrial batches of electrodes. 8 Ref., 1 Table, 3 Figures.
Keywords: electrode, melting stability, evaluation methodology, automatic mode
